Output 696343868ee220d921cb65c5f6faeab0921f45322777942e584121ad5c4c8a98:2

value
206994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9e3128d41eceed98843f4afc6fd1430d26207fe OP_EQUAL
address
3HBJ9EZz8FupMC6cafBwoFqRb1HyAQp7sY
transaction
696343868ee220d921cb65c5f6faeab0921f45322777942e584121ad5c4c8a98